Job Title: Civil Enforcement Officer
Due to our continued growth, we are recruiting for a Civil Enforcement Officer (also known as an on-street parking attendant or traffic warden) to join our Transportation team.
You will be patrolling local roads and streets and key car parking locations, advising the public of where they can park safely and securely, issuing enforcement tickets to incorrectly parked vehicles, reporting suspected abandoned vehicles, and dealing with enquiries from the members of the public.
